NFF Aware Of Southampton Prodigy Obafemi Before Ireland Call-Up, Pinnick 'Very Passionate' About Striker
Published: November 08, 2018Southampton wonderkid Michael Obafemi had been on the radar of Nigeria Football Federation chiefs before being named to Ireland's provisional roster for their upcoming games in November.
Allnigeriasoccer.com can report with certainty that Obafemi was first proposed to the Nigerian Federation after playing a friendly against the Golden Eaglets back in 2015 but was rejected by the then coach Emmanuel Amuneke and further contact with the Federation did not yield any results.
'To fulfill all righteousness', this website contacted a high-ranking member of the Nigerian Federation for an official explanation as to why the teenage striker was not called up to the national teams.
''We tried to convince him, he has finally decided to play for Ireland,'' the top NFF official explained to allnigeriasoccer.com.
''Some of these players, people try to poison their mind about coming to Nigeria unless those that are good talents we want to work on.
''If he plays any competitive match for Ireland, it is finished.
''The President of the NFF (Pinnick), was very passionate about bringing him to play for Nigeria but it has not ended well.''

The 18-year-old Obafemi will become cap-tied to Republic of Ireland if he makes his competitive debut against Denmark in a UEFA Nations League tie on November 19.
